Water is an indispensable resource, and its scarcity is a growing concern worldwide. The construction and operation of buildings significantly contribute to water usage, making it imperative for civil engineers to prioritize water efficiency from the design phase through to occupancy. Effective water management not only alleviates pressure on local water supplies but also aligns with global sustainability targets, offering long-term economic and environmental benefits.

Modern technology offers numerous solutions to enhance water efficiency in buildings:
- Low-Flow Fixtures and Appliances: Installing fixtures that use less water while maintaining performance standards.
- Greywater Recycling Systems: Treating and reusing water from sinks, showers, and laundry for purposes like landscaping and flushing.
- Rainwater Harvesting Systems: Collecting and storing rainwater for non-potable uses such as irrigation and toilet flushing.
